  • Description

    Fluorescein is a fluorescent dye used in ophthalmic angiography. When administered intravenously, fluorescein rapidly binds to plasma proteins, and its mechanism of action involves fluorescence and selective absorption by ocular tissues. The dye circulates through the bloodstream, and when it reaches the blood vessels of the eye, it emits a bright green fluorescence upon exposure to blue light. This fluorescence allows for visualization and imaging of the retinal and choroidal vasculature. Fluorescein molecules absorb light in the blue-violet range and emit light in the yellow-green spectrum, providing contrast and enabling detailed examination of the ocular circulation and detection of vascular abnormalities.
